Unable to connect to sp2013 - after enabling anonumous user and attempting to set the theme to publish for anonymous users

$
0
0

The site was working fine until :( I set up the anonymous user access and wanted to have the site theme for the anonymous users to be the same as logged in users. With SPD 2013 I checked out the master page and checked it back in to enable publishing of the theme for anonymous users. The master page was edited to allow the CSS page associated with the theme to be persistent (I thought). That did not work so I undid the edit. The site was working.  Then I did  a reboot after removing unneeded roles from the server (Windows 2012; SharePoint 2013) on a VMWare instance. The roles removed were WSUS: WDS: After every reboot I have to start many SharePoint services... In the past after starting the services the site comes up. Not this time. I have searched for solutions and I need your expertise. Thank you in advance.

After the reboot SharePoint 2013 throws Internal Server Error 500.  I enabled Failed Request Tracing and the log generated is:
